Ferrum Women Blow Out Methodist 77-50
Men Fall to Monarchs 58-46
Ferrum, Va.
– Ferrum College split a USA South Athletic Conference basketball
doubleheader against Methodist College at home this afternoon in
Ferrum, with the women winning 77-50 and the men losing 58-46.

Freshman
Brittany Kellam (Collinsville, Va./Magna Vista) led all
scorers in the women's game with 22 points on 8-10 shooting from
the floor. She was 3-3 from behind the 3-point line and 3-3
from the free throw line. Kellam also scored 14 points is
this week's win over Peace College January 12th.
Sophomore
Aline Alzime (Leesburg, Va./Stonebridge) had a solid game as
well with 15 points, seven rebounds, six steals and four assists.
Alzime has scored in double figures in 11 of Ferrum's 12 games
thus far and has posted double-doubles in scoring and rebounding
eight times.
She was
the USA South Women’s Basketball Rookie of the Year last season.
Ashley Smith and Shameeka Wansley had
10 points each for Methodist (5-6, 1-3 USA South).
Ferrum took a commanding 44-22 lead into the locker room at
halftime and never looked back. The Monarchs made a few
strong runs in the second half, but were answered each time by the
Panthers. Ferrum (4-8, 3-0) plays next on Tuesday, January
18, at home against Greensboro.
In the men's game, the Panthers led 20-13 at the end of a
low-scoring first half, only to see the Monarchs outscore them
45-26 in the second. Sophomore
Ken Holley
(Winston-Salem, N.C./N. Forsyth) had 10 points, five rebounds
and three blocked shots to lead the Panthers. Sophomore
Ed
Robinson (Appomattox, Va./Appomattox County) had eight points
to go with eight rebounds. Freshman
Kenny
Johnson (Beaver Falls, Pa./Beaver Falls) had eight points and
four assists.
Methodist improves to 9-4 overall and 2-0 in the USA South.
Ferrum (3-10, 0-2) will also return to action Tuesday, also
hosting Greensboro in USA South action. For
